Design & branding system
The visual identity uses the Acid Digital color system under a Dashboard Pro theme. Every color has a defined role, keeping the interface legible and purposeful at every scroll depth.
- Void black (#0D0D0D) dominates all backgrounds, creating a terminal-style depth
- Terminal phosphor green (#39FF14) marks live data states and success indicators throughout
- Electric ultraviolet (#7B2FFF) signals interactive elements and hover states across calls to action and toggles
- Interface white (#EAEAEA) carries all body type, floating cleanly above dark surfaces for maximum readability
Mobile & speed optimization
The scroll-reveal layout is built with a progressive load structure, meaning content renders section by section rather than all at once. This supports a fast perceived load time even on feature-rich pages.
- Animations trigger on scroll entry rather than on page load, keeping initial render lightweight
- The sticky header call to action remains accessible on all screen sizes, including compact mobile viewports
- Section-by-section reveal keeps the page feeling responsive and intentional on both desktop and mobile
